Micronized Creatine Monohydrate – D90 < 20 µm

Creatine monohydrate is the most researched sports nutrition ingredient, a naturally occurring compound that regenerates ATP in muscle and brain. It is supplied in various meshes and application grades for powders, tablets, beverages and gummies.

Micronized (particle-engineered) grade with a tightly controlled particle size for improved dispersion, content uniformity and dissolution.

How to Use / Dosage

  • Typical daily intake: 3-5 g/day (optional loading 20 g/day for 5-7 days)
  • Typical use level: 20-100% in powders and capsule fills; 20-40% in gummies (gummy-compatible grades); up to 90% in DC tablets
  • Formulation tip: Fine particles can be dusty and cohesive; use flow aids where needed and handle with dust control.
  • Weigh accurately and pre-blend small quantities with a carrier (e.g. maltodextrin, MCC or rice flour) for uniform distribution.

Solubility & Formulation

Micronized for faster wetting and dispersion. Intrinsic solubility of the active: slightly soluble in water (about 13-14 g/L at 20 °C); micronized and instantized grades disperse faster; insoluble in oils

Storage & Handling

Store tightly closed in a cool, dry place below 25 °C, protected from moisture and light.. Keep container tightly closed; use clean, dry utensils. Shelf life is typically 24 months in unopened original packaging (see CoA).

Regulatory Note

Creatine monohydrate is GRAS in the US and authorised in the EU with an approved health claim (3 g/day for high-intensity exercise). Verify limits in the destination market.

Caution & Disclaimer

  • Caution with kidney disease or nephrotoxic medicines
  • May cause water retention, weight gain or GI upset
  • Ensure adequate hydration
  • Not recommended in pregnancy and lactation
  • Degrades to creatinine in acidic solution - avoid long shelf-life liquids
